What are the 2 steps of Hands only CPR?
1. Pushing hard and fast in the center of the chest to the beat of a familiar song that has 100-120 beats per minute
2. Calling 911

What are some good tips for effective communication?
Listening carefully for words, meanings and feelings
Not talking over the other person
Using "I" statements instead of "You" statements

Name the 4 viral STIs that are lifelong, if contracted these may lead to infertility, cancer, and/or death.
HIV
Hepatitis C
HPV
Herpes
